About N-[5-[(3,4-dimethoxyphenyl)methyl]-1,3,4-thiadiazol-2-yl]-2-methylpentanamide
N-[5-[(3,4-dimethoxyphenyl)methyl]-1,3,4-thiadiazol-2-yl]-2-methylpentanamide (PubChem CID 4026988) has the molecular formula C17H23N3O3S
and a molecular weight of 349.46 g/mol. Its IUPAC name is N-[5-[(3,4-dimethoxyphenyl)methyl]-1,3,4-thiadiazol-2-yl]-2-methylpentanamide.

What is the SMILES notation for N-[5-[(3,4-dimethoxyphenyl)methyl]-1,3,4-thiadiazol-2-yl]-2-methylpentanamide?
The canonical SMILES for N-[5-[(3,4-dimethoxyphenyl)methyl]-1,3,4-thiadiazol-2-yl]-2-methylpentanamide is CCCC(C)C(=O)Nc1nnc(Cc2ccc(OC)c(OC)c2)s1.
What is the InChIKey of N-[5-[(3,4-dimethoxyphenyl)methyl]-1,3,4-thiadiazol-2-yl]-2-methylpentanamide?
The InChIKey is XSNHTUJVZUKOIH-UHFFFAOYSA-N. The full InChI is InChI=1S/C17H23N3O3S/c1-5-6-11(2)16(21)18-17-20-19-15(24-17)10-12-7-8-13(22-3)14(9-12)23-4/h7-9,11H,5-6,10H2,1-4H3,(H,18,20,21).
What are the key properties of N-[5-[(3,4-dimethoxyphenyl)methyl]-1,3,4-thiadiazol-2-yl]-2-methylpentanamide?
N-[5-[(3,4-dimethoxyphenyl)methyl]-1,3,4-thiadiazol-2-yl]-2-methylpentanamide has a molecular weight of 349.46 g/mol, XLogP of 3.52, 8 rotatable bonds, 1 hydrogen bond donors, and 6 hydrogen bond acceptors.
